I’m gaining a new appreciation for the Golden Oreo. First it was the Fluffernutter Oreo Moon Pies and now it’s these Triple Blondies. Also, I will say a Golden Oreo is divine dunked in hot chocolate.

This recipe which I got from What’s Gaby Cooking, was originally called Slutty Blondies. I couldn’t resist right? You know I love a slutty brownie. However, I changed the name to Triple Blondies, because I can not, in good faith, give these the “slutty” moniker. I believe part of the reason they’re called slutty is because they’re easy to make… ha! Get it? The reason traditional slutty brownies are easy to make is because you use refrigerator cookie dough and brownie mix. This recipe requires you to make the cookie dough and brownie batter from scratch.

But don’t be scared, it’s still pretty straightforward. Continue reading
